This app makes the Pixel 11’s HiLight feature actually useful
Consumer Technology

Google’s new HiLight notification LED on the Pixel 11 Pro has been criticised for its limited out-of-the-box functionality. As it stands, the feature only activates when the phone is face down during interactions with Gemini or when a call is received from a favourite contact. Furthermore, the default settings restrict the light to a choice of only five colours, a limitation that has drawn attention from the developer community.

In response to these constraints, X user Dhananjay_Tech has released an application called HiLight Studio. The app is designed to overcome the restrictions of Google’s default configuration by enabling users to fully customise the HiLight LED array. It allows for granular control over colour, brightness, intensity, and saturation, as well as the timing of each animation cycle.

Users can select any colour through eight preselected options or by using a standard colour slider, moving beyond the five-colour limit imposed by the manufacturer. The application also supports the import and export of presets, facilitating the sharing of custom configurations between users.

The app enables specific use cases that were previously unavailable, such as triggering a rainbow pulse for specific Slack notifications or a green wave for new text messages. This level of control addresses what some users describe as a missed opportunity for a feature that was widely appreciated on older Android devices.

HiLight Studio is not yet available on the Google Play Store. Instead, it is distributed via GitHub, requiring users to sideload the software to install it. To function correctly, the app requires users to unlock developer settings and adjust specific configurations on their devices.

While the installation process is more complex than a standard app download, the additional customisation options may justify the effort for tech-savvy users. The release highlights a growing trend of third-party developers stepping in to enhance hardware features that manufacturers have left underutilised.
